R-0008348**Job Description Summary****Job Description**The Senior Manager, AML uses extensive knowledge and skills obtained through education, experience, specialized training and/or certification in the securities or banking industry to administer and manage an assigned AML & Financial Crimes function. Ensures monitoring and internal controls are in place to manage compliance risk in accordance with Raymond James policies, standards and guidelines. Provides oversight for change management initiatives. Leads major projects, programs or processes with significant business impact. Influences strategic direction, develops tactical plans and completes complex assignments with substantial latitude for un-reviewed actions or decisions. Provides comprehensive solutions to escalated problems or needs. End results are evaluated for achieving goals and objectives. Maintains extensive contact with internal customers and regulatory agencies to identify, research, analyze, and resolve complex issues. Executes on the responsibilities delegated by the Chief AML Officer and reports information regarding the unit’s performance, including any issues that may arise.**Essential Duties and Responsibilities*** Manages a team to design and execute various AML programs, monitoring groups or governance office* Perform supervisory activities including: identifying performance problems, seeking guidance for remedial action, reviewing performance, and participating in interviewing and selecting staff.* Plan, assign, monitor, review, evaluate and lead the work of others.* Ensure compliance with Raymond James’ policies, operating procedures, and other requirements through ongoing monitoring, management, and review of the governance framework.* Develop and implement adequate internal controls to ensure compliance with AML rules and timely detection of suspicious activity.* Evaluate the AML training modules, and make recommendations for improvement as necessary.* Implement corrective actions to promptly address any audit or regulatory findings.* Report progress on corrective actions to Senior Management and the Board.* Overseeimplementation of the automated AML system and ensure continuous improvements to existing processes.* Train associates and manage resources for AML liaisons in various departments, including monitoring roles and responsibilities.* Create reports to summarize and explain risk assessment results to Senior Management, Risk, and other key stakeholder groups.
